It was imported last year by myself. I checked out pricing of others and found that at 10500 it was out of a few peoples reach.
Just remember that this one has the 3L head upgrade. Others in town might still have the 2L-T head. The Surf also has the 4.88 gears and a factory rear limited slip differential.


The 2.4l Turbo engine produces 99hp@3800 rpm and 163ft/lbs@2400rpm.

For comparison the 3.0L V6 is 150hp@4800rpm and 180ft/lbs@3400rpm.


With either engine don't expect to win races. The diesel will win with fuel costs though.
